The underperforming Real Madrid has suprisingly retained it’s crown as the richest club in world football thanks largely to Zidane, Ronaldo and David Beckham.
Real’s revenue for the 2005-2006 season amounted to €292.2 million, the large chunk of which was dereived from the massive marketing appeal of their former stars (Zidane retired, Ronaldo now with Milan and Becks to La Galaxy).
Barcelona came in second while Man Utd dropped to 4th being upstaged by Juventus.
